AR/VR технология: Въведение в света на разширената и виртуалната реалност

2/22/2026
5 min read

AR/VR технология: Въведение в света на разширената и виртуалната реалност

С напредъка на технологиите, разширената реалност (AR) и виртуалната реалност (VR) са се превърнали в неотменима част от нашия живот. От образованието до развлеченията, те постепенно променят начина, по който работим и учим. Това ръководство ще предостави на начинаещите цялостен преглед, за да ви помогне да разберете основните концепции на AR и VR, приложенията им и как да започнете това пътешествие на открития.

Какво е AR и VR?

Разширена реалност (Augmented Reality, AR)

Разширената реалност е технология, която наслагва цифрова информация върху реалния свят. Тя интегрира компютърно генерирани графики, звуци и друга перцептивна информация в реалната среда на потребителя чрез камери и сензори, подобрявайки реалния опит на потребителя.

Примерни приложения:

  • Образование: Студентите могат да гледат 3D модели чрез AR приложения, например, да разгледат вътрешната структура на човешкото тяло по време на урок по биология.
  • Навигация: AR може да показва указания за маршрут в приложения за карти, помагайки на потребителите по-лесно да намерят дестинацията си.

Виртуална реалност (Virtual Reality, VR)

Виртуалната реалност е напълно потапящо изживяване, при което потребителят влиза в компютърно генерирана виртуална среда чрез VR шлем. В тази среда потребителят може да взаимодейства с цифрови обекти.

Примерни приложения:

  • Игри: VR игрите предлагат потапящо изживяване, където играчите могат свободно да изследват виртуалния свят.
  • Обучение: VR може да се използва за обучение в области като медицина и военни, позволявайки на обучаемите да практикуват умения в симулирана среда.

Основни стъпки за учене на AR/VR

1. Разбиране на основните концепции

Преди да се задълбочите в AR и VR, трябва да разберете някои основни концепции:

  • Устройства: Запознайте се с общите AR/VR устройства, включително смартфони, AR очила (като Google Glass), VR шлемове (като Oculus Rift, HTC Vive).
  • Софтуер: Запознайте се с инструментите и платформите, използвани за разработка на AR и VR приложения, като Unity, Unreal Engine, ARKit, ARCore и др.

2. Избор на подходяща платформа за разработка

В зависимост от вашите нужди, изберете платформа за разработка, която е подходяща за вашия проект. Ето някои препоръчителни инструменти за разработка:

  • Unity: Широко използван игрови двигател, който поддържа създаване на 3D съдържание, подходящ за разработка на AR и VR приложения.
  • Unreal Engine: Друг мощен игрови двигател, особено изявяващ се в графичните ефекти.
  • ARKit/ARCore: SDK за разработка на AR приложения за iOS и Android устройства.

3. Учете основите на програмирането

Ако искате да разработвате AR/VR приложения сами, разбирането на основите на програмирането е задължително. Препоръчително е да учите следните програмни езици:

  • C#: Основният програмния език на Unity, много подходящ за начинаещи.
  • C++: Основният език на Unreal Engine, помага за разработка на приложения с по-висока производителност.

4. Разработване на прост AR/VR проект

Опитайте да създадете прост AR или VR проект, който може да ви помогне да затвърдите наученото. Ето някои стъпки в процеса на разработка:

Примерни стъпки за AR проект:

  1. Избор на платформа за разработка: Използвайте Unity и ARFoundation.
  2. Създаване на проект: Създайте нов проект в Unity и импортирайте пакета ARFoundation.
  3. Настройка на AR сцена:
    • Създайте AR камера.
    • Добавете функция за откриване на повърхности, за да позволите на потребителите да намерят AR повърхности в реалния свят.
  4. Добавяне на 3D модели: Импортирайте и поставете 3D обекти, наблюдавайте ефекта им в реалната среда.

Примерни стъпки за VR проект:

  1. Избор на платформа за разработка: Използвайте Unity и Oculus Integration.
  2. Създаване на проект: Създайте нов VR проект в Unity.
  3. Настройка на VR сцена:
    • Конфигурирайте VR камера.
    • Добавете функции за взаимодействие, използвайки контролери за управление на виртуални обекти.
  4. Дизайн на виртуална среда: Създайте проста виртуална стая, добавете източници на светлина и материали.

5. Практика и итерация

В процеса на разработка, продължавайте да прилагате дизайнерското мислене, събирайте обратна връзка от потребителите и постоянно итеративно подобрявайте приложението си. Можете да получите обратна връзка по следните начини:

  • Тестове с потребители: Поканете приятели или семейство да изпробват вашето приложение и съберете техните мнения.
  • Участие в общността: Присъединете се към общността на разработчиците на AR/VR, споделете своите постижения и получете съвети.

Перспективи за бъдещето

AR и VR технологиите показват безкраен потенциал в много области. От развлечения и образование до медицина и индустрия, те ще продължат да предизвикват иновации и промени. С развитието на технологиите, AR и VR ще станат все по-разпространени и важна част от ежедневието на хората.

В тази бързо развиваща се област е много важно да поддържате ентусиазма за учене и духа на открития. Надявам се, че това ръководство ще предостави добро начало за вашето пътешествие в AR/VR, позволявайки ви смело да направите първата стъпка и да посрещнете това вълнуващо технологично бъдеще!

Заключение

AR и VR не само че са важна част от бъдещите технологии, но също така са израз на креативността и въображението. Независимо дали сте студент, разработчик или предприемач, овладяването на тези технологии ще ви донесе безкрайни възможности. Не забравяйте, че практиката е ключът към ученето; чрез непрекъснато изследване и практика, ще можете да създадете свои собствени вълнуващи изживявания!


Надявам се, че тази статия ще ви помогне да намерите подходящото място в света на AR/VR и да се насладите на удоволствието и изненадите, които тази технология предлага!

Published in Technology

You Might Also Like

По-добър от iTerm2: Раждането на терминала Claude Code!Technology

По-добър от iTerm2: Раждането на терминала Claude Code!

# По-добър от iTerm2: Раждането на терминала Claude Code! Здравейте на всички, аз съм Guide. Днес ще поговорим за някол...

2026年 Top 10 AI 编程工具推荐:提升开发效率的最佳助手Technology

2026年 Top 10 AI 编程工具推荐:提升开发效率的最佳助手

# 2026年 Top 10 AI 编程工具推荐:提升开发效率的最佳助手 С развитието на технологиите за изкуствен интелект, AI програмистките инструменти ...

Как да използвате GPT-5: Пълен наръчник за генериране на висококачествен код и текстTechnology

Как да използвате GPT-5: Пълен наръчник за генериране на висококачествен код и текст

# Как да използвате GPT-5: Пълен наръчник за генериране на висококачествен код и текст ## Въведение С напредъка на тех...

Gemini AI срещу ChatGPT: Кой е по-подходящ за творчество и оптимизация на работния поток? Дълбочинно сравнениеTechnology

Gemini AI срещу ChatGPT: Кой е по-подходящ за творчество и оптимизация на работния поток? Дълбочинно сравнение

# Gemini AI срещу ChatGPT: Кой е по-подходящ за творчество и оптимизация на работния поток? Дълбочинно сравнение ## Във...

2026年 Top 10 机器学习工具与资源推荐Technology

2026年 Top 10 机器学习工具与资源推荐

# 2026年 Top 10 机器学习工具与资源推荐 С развитието на изкуствения интелект и науката за данни, машинното обучение (Machine Learnin...

2026年 Top 10 大模型(LLM)学习资源推荐Technology

2026年 Top 10 大模型(LLM)学习资源推荐

# 2026年 Top 10 大模型(LLM)学习资源推荐 С развитието на технологиите за изкуствен интелект (AI), особено в областта на големите м...